Academic and professional staff from the Division of Societal Impact, Equity & Engagement and the Faculty of Arts, Design & Architecture have been collaborating to distil and build on lessons from existing community-engaged initiatives at UNSW. 

The team was a coaching project of the Innovation Hub in 2025, to further the aim of building capability, knowledge and resources regarding how UNSW staff and students engage with communities through research, education and collaboration.
